A PRIMARY school in Chadderton was granted permission to build a new classroom.
The decision for the extension, on St Herbert's RC school, in Edward Street, was deferred from a previous meeting, due to concerns regarding flooding and drainage problems.
The issues have now been resolved - and the school will also be excavating grass banking for playground space.
